Anna Mary EILEN

Birth22 Feb 1891 - Meisville, Dakota, Minnesota
Death2 Apr 1968 - Alexandria, Douglas, Minnesota (Lady of Mercy Hospital
MotherAnna Ludwig
FatherPeter Paul Eulen(Eilen)

Born in Meisville, Dakota, Minnesota on 22 Feb 1891 to Peter Paul Eulen(Eilen) and Anna Ludwig. Anna Mary EILEN married Frank Henry PEPPERSACK and had 8 children. She passed away on 2 Apr 1968 in Alexandria, Douglas, Minnesota (Lady of Mercy Hospital.
